Anyone know the difference between cab and chassis and drw
I have a 96 DRW with a cummins, I cant find any company that makes a plow mount for this as they think it is too heavy with the diesel. My thoughts would be to get the mount for the cab and chassis model and bolt right up, but my brother says it wont work because he thinks the cab and chassis in that year and up have the axle going across the front. Any help or thoughts
Your bro is correct on the axle scheme - the cab-and-chassis gets the 4wd frame and suspension, but with a straight tube between the steering knuckles.
